Digital waste, generally known as e-squander, encompasses a broad choice of discarded electronic gadgets and parts, together with pcs, smartphones, televisions, and fridges. As know-how rapidly evolves and customer appetite for the most up-to-date gizmos grows, the amount of e-waste generated globally has surged, posing significant environmental and health troubles. The disposal of Digital waste involves different approaches, like recycling, landfilling, and incineration. Ideally, recycling is the preferred process mainly because it permits the recovery of useful resources which include gold, silver, copper, and palladium, Hence minimizing the necessity for virgin resource extraction. Having said that, recycling costs for e-waste stay disappointingly small globally, largely because of inadequate recycling infrastructure, lack of buyer awareness, as well as complexity of e-squander components, which make recycling processes technically hard and economically a lot less viable sometimes.
A good portion of electronic squander finally ends up in landfills, exactly where it poses really serious environmental dangers. E-squander incorporates a cocktail of harmful substances, together with lead, mercury, cadmium, and brominated flame retardants, which might leach into soil and groundwater, contaminating ecosystems and posing dangers to human health. The discharge of those poisonous substances in the environment highlights the important need for dependable e-squander administration and disposal methods.
Just about the most relating to areas of Digital waste disposal would be the unlawful dumping and export of e-waste to building countries. Even with Intercontinental conventions and national rules aimed at managing the transboundary movement of harmful waste, together with electronic waste, significant volumes of e-waste are illegally shipped from produced to establishing nations. In these Places, e-squander is frequently processed in informal recycling sectors, where rudimentary procedures are used to extract important materials. These approaches, for instance open up-air burning of wires to Get well copper and acid baths to extract gold, launch harmful fumes and residues, severely impacting the health of staff and native communities.

Attempts to address the e-squander problem are multifaceted and consist of enhancing e-squander recycling systems, boosting consumer recognition and participation in e-waste recycling applications, and strengthening polices on e-waste administration. Some countries have introduced prolonged producer accountability (EPR) techniques, necessitating manufacturers to choose back again their Digital items at the conclusion of their handy daily life for good disposal or recycling. EPR techniques goal to incentivize producers to style and design much more sustainable and easily recyclable solutions, thereby minimizing the environmental footprint of Digital merchandise.
